Chelsea have tabled their offer to Real Madrid's young winger Marcos Asensio.
The Spanish youngster tops the summer shopping list of Chelsea owner Roman Abramovich and Diario Gol says Real fear Asensio has already been unsettled.
Chelsea have assured Asensio they'll double his current €4.5m salary and are prepared to go as high as €150m to bring him to London.
Real management are desperate not to lose Asensio, but believe Chelsea's move has turned the player's head.
Asensio has made it known to Real chiefs that he will push to leave if a star signing is made to compete for his position. The midfielder is also insisting on a pay rise to stay in Madrid.
His priority is to remain with Real, but Asensio will seek a move away if his two demands are not met.
